A video has been making its way around social media, capturing a heated interaction between a Travelling Ticket Examiner and a police officer. The video has gained a lot of attention, with thousands of likes and views from users on 'X' platform. In the footage, the TTE can be seen confronting the cop and demanding that he vacate the seat he was occupying in an AC coach.
"You don't even have a general coach ticket," the TTE can be heard saying, "yet you have the audacity to travel in the AC coach. That's just appalling." He then adds, "Do you guys think that any vacant seat automatically belongs to the police? Is that right?" The cop, busy tying his shoelaces, remains silent.
The TTE continues, "Don't you dare take a seat from the reserved coach. There are plenty of seats available in the unreserved coach." Following the TTE's instructions, the cop eventually gets up from his seat, as seen in the viral video. The footage was shared on 'X' by a popular handle called 'Ghar Ke Kalesh' with the caption "Kalesh b/w a TTE and Police."
The video has sparked a debate among netizens, with some users on 'X' criticizing the TTE for his aggressive behavior towards the cop. They believe that he could have handled the situation with more politeness. On the other hand, many users have praised the railway officer for his conduct in the video.
